series servo drive is displaying , you are seeing an Overload Warning .

The code indicates that the drive's internal algorithms have detected an operation that exceeds the rated overload protection characteristics of the motor. Rapid acceleration and deceleration cycles that exceed the motor's duty cycle will trigger this warning.

The overload warning level is defined by parameter Pn52B . If this is set too low for your specific application, you may get "nuisance" alarms.
